At its core, manufacturing control often relies on Programmable Logic Controllers . A PLC is essentially a specialized computer used to control equipment in plants . Ladder Programming provides a visual way to instruct the PLC . This language uses symbols resembling electrical schematics, making it understandable to engineers with an mechanical knowledge. Learning basic Programmable Logic Controller and Circuit Programming is a crucial step in understanding how many modern manufacturing lines operate .

Automation Control Systems & Industrial Controller: A Comprehensive Overview
The advancing landscape of industrial manufacturing is increasingly driven by automation , with Programmable Logic Controllers and Industrial Controllers at its heart . Fundamentally , ACS encompasses a wide range of approaches used to regulate industrial equipment and processes . PLCs , however, represent a particular type of ACS – a robust computer system designed to function reliably in demanding environments.
- Controllers usually replace hard-wired contacts and clocks , providing greater flexibility and ease of modification .
- Moreover , contemporary industrial automation frequently integrate SCADA (Supervisory Control and Data Gathering ) platforms , operator interfaces, and multiple detectors to track and optimize output.
Establishing Control Frameworks: The Importance of Programmable Logic Controllers and Ladder Logic
Modern industrial control frequently depends on PLCs for managing complex sequences. Programmable Logic Controllers offer a adaptable method to substituting hard-wired relays and sequencers. Ladder Logic , a visual coding dialect , is the prevalent procedure for writing PLCs . It presents an easy platform for operators to develop automation sequences . Implementing Ladder Logic involves defining inputs , devices, and internal routines to achieve the specified process behavior .
- Perks include increased reliability and reduced downtime .
- Troubleshooting Circuit Logic is frequently more straightforward than text-based scripting .
- PLCs facilitate offsite monitoring and management.
